The Divine Purpose of Marriage
Marriage is aimed at fulfilling a divine goal for humans. The Holy Qur’an shows that marriage joins two souls, treating men and women equally (xxx. 21). This union helps people live righteously and avoid wrong paths (ii. 187). Those who can support a spouse should marry. It helps avoid bad conduct. If unable to marry, fasting is advised to manage urges (Book 8, Number 3231). Marriage is key in avoiding wrong actions45,).

Mutual Rights and Responsibilities
Islam clarifies the rights and responsibilities of both the husband and wife. They aim for a peaceful life together. Rights include love, respect, and caring. Responsibilities cover providing money and managing the home. The Holy Prophet Muhammad (peace be upon him) said, “When a man has married, he has completed one half of his religion”2. This shows how marriage helps fulfill one’s religious duties and community life.

Practicing Istikhara for Guidance
Asking Allah for marriage advice is key in Islam. Performing istikhara asks for Allah’s guidance on big choices, like marriage. This makes sure our decisions match Islamic values. The Quran views marriage as one of Allah’s wonders8. Istikhara helps build faith and emotional bonds for a happier marriage.
